Output 668b873f28ca687a15630918d2f2d91f741b68b7ed5df35d3f9ddd3e25f57265:19

value
160815
script pubkey
OP_0 OP_PUSHBYTES_20 96011b48d5b16f0940fcb82e0d61d0af7b20e39b
address
bc1qjcq3kjx4k9hsjs8uhqhq6cws4aajpcumpgnk2x
transaction
668b873f28ca687a15630918d2f2d91f741b68b7ed5df35d3f9ddd3e25f57265
spent
true